English desk supported by truncated pyramidal legs with brass feet, has three drawers in the band; the top in the center has a Moroccan insert that can be lifted like a lectern and is equipped with a “U” -shaped upstand with drawers. In mahogany, it features a brass-plated railing. The name 'Carlton House Desk' takes its name from the London residence of the future George IV, for which George Hepplewhite designed and built this model in the 18th century.
